USGS funding opportunity…understanding interactions between tick-borne pathogens, microbiome, and the environment

Description: The USGS is offering a funding opportunity to a CESU partner for research in understanding interactions between tick-borne pathogens, microbiome, and the environment, which will: 1) use shotgun metatranscriptomic and other omics analyses to evaluate the interactions among all members of tick microbiota from multiple domains (prokaryotes, eukaryotes, viruses) with tick-borne pathogens, and 2) conduct field-based comparative studies addressing effects of environmental factors and potential hosts on microbiome composition and tick-borne pathogen prevalence.

Closing Date for Applications: Jul 28, 2023  Electronically submitted applications must be submitted no later than 5:00 p.m., ET, on the listed application due date.
